Toni O'Rourke is a rising star in the world of independent and arthouse cinema, captivating audiences with her raw, emotionally-charged performances. Known for her ability to disappear into a wide range of complex, nuanced characters, O'Rourke has steadily built an impressive filmography that showcases her remarkable versatility. From her breakout role as the troubled but resilient Fran in the gritty drama Fran the Man, to her acclaimed performance as a grieving mother in the tender family drama God's Creatures, O'Rourke has demonstrated an unparalleled talent for inhabiting the inner lives of her characters. Her work is often characterized by a naturalistic, understated style that allows her to convey deep emotional truths without ever veering into melodrama. Whether playing a working-class woman struggling with addiction in Calm with Horses or a young woman navigating the complexities of family and identity in Kathleen Is Here, O'Rourke brings an unflinching authenticity to every role. Beyond her considerable acting skills, what sets O'Rourke apart is her keen eye for choosing projects that challenge her and push the boundaries of her craft. She has gravitated towards thought-provoking, socially-conscious narratives that explore the human condition in all its messy, complicated glory. With each new performance, she continues to solidify her reputation as one of the most compelling and distinctive actors of her generation, captivating audiences and critics alike with her raw, emotionally resonant work.
